EVESHAM TWP. -- A Marlton resident and current chief operating officer with AAA South Jersey was named as the next president of the state-wide organization after the current president announced her retirement effective Dec. 31.
David Antrilli, 44, who has been with AAA South Jersey for 24 years, will replace Carol Scott, who has served as president and CEO of AAA New Jersey since 2009. Antrilli previously worked as regional branch manager and vice president of operations in South Jersey.
"AAA South Jersey has afforded me the opportunity to consistently be challenged and grow," said Antrilli, a graduate of Eastern University who is currently pursuing a master's degree at Saint Joseph's University. "I consider this organization an extension of my family and I look forward to achieving great things together.
Scott, who has worked with AAA in various positions for 28 years, announced her retirement to staff in November.
"During David's many years at AAA South Jersey, and in his current position as chief operating officer, he has consistently demonstrated a combination of leadership skills, vision, and dedication to member value and the success of the club, which will serve him well in his new role as CEO," said Brian Duffy, chairman of the Board of Directors of AAA South Jersey.
AAA South Jersey, founded in 1927, has four offices in South Jersey, including Voorhees, Sewell, Millville and Mullica Township.
